Uncle Hyacynth
Originally released in 1956. Uncle Hyacynth is a drama film. directed by Ladislao Vajda. At just 87 minutes, it's a tight, focused story.
Starring Pablito Calvo, Antonio Vico, and José Marco Davó
Synopsis
Hyacinth, a former matador who lives miserably with his nephew Pepote, receives a letter reminding him that, as agreed a few days before, he must participate in a bullfight to be held that same afternoon.
